eco therapy is the practice of spending focused time in connection with nature for our mental, physical and spiritual wellbeing. It is the beautiful act of noticing what is here for us; the blue of the sky, the plants sprouting through tarmac, the earthy smell of soil, the crunch of leaves underfoot are all sensory moments and invitations. The ‘hello I am here’ moments.
eco therapy can shift our focus to the unfolding cycles of nature, processing decay - endings and renewal - beginnings. So often is the case, that when we connect with what is outside of ourselves, we circle back and connect with our internal selves and what is happening in there.
